Fence Repairs
- Storm damage and post replacement
- Panel repairs and fixes
- Secure, lasting results
Whether you need a full new fence installation or a repair after storm damage, we provide reliable fencing across Oxfordshire. New panels, posts, gates and repairs — all quoted individually. Serving Benson, Berinsfield, Wallingford, Goring, Didcot and Abingdon, and now also taking on jobs across Oxford, Banbury and Bicester.
Get a Free Quote →
Priced per job
Send us details or photos and we'll come back with a clear, fair price.
Get a Free QuoteA good fence does more than mark a boundary — it provides privacy, security and can completely transform the feel of your outdoor space. JP Garden Maintenance installs and repairs fencing for homeowners across Benson, Berinsfield, Wallingford, Goring, Didcot and Abingdon, and now also across Oxford, Banbury and Bicester, handling everything from a single panel replacement to a full perimeter fence installation.
We work with a wide range of fencing styles and materials, including featheredge (closeboard), lap panel, slatted, and trellis fencing. All timber we use is pressure-treated for longevity, and every post is set in concrete to ensure the fence stays upright and secure for years to come.
Storm-damaged or rotten fencing is one of the most common jobs we deal with across Oxfordshire. Whether it's a single panel that's blown out, a post that's snapped at the base, or panels that have rotted through over time, we can assess the damage and carry out a lasting repair or full replacement. We match new materials to existing sections where possible so the finished result looks consistent.
Planning a new fence for your garden? We'll advise on the best style and height for your needs — whether that's a tall featheredge fence for maximum privacy, a lower lap panel fence for a more open feel, or a combination with trellis on top for climbing plants. We can also install gates to match your fencing for a neat, finished look. If you're planning a wider garden transformation alongside your new fence, see our garden landscaping page — many customers combine fencing with a new driveway or patio as part of a single project.
We've recently expanded our fencing coverage beyond our core South Oxfordshire area to take on jobs right across the county.
Fencing is priced per metre based on the style, height and ground conditions, so there's no fixed list price — every boundary is different. As a guide, fencing typically costs £85–£180 per linear metre fully installed, with a typical garden boundary of 10–15 metres usually coming to around £1,200–£2,500. We'll always confirm an exact, fixed price before any work starts.
We continue to carry out fencing work throughout South Oxfordshire including Benson, Berinsfield, Wallingford, Goring-on-Thames, Didcot and Abingdon-on-Thames, as well as Witney, Carterton, Wantage, Thame and Henley-on-Thames. All fencing jobs are individually quoted — get in touch with photos or dimensions for a free, no-obligation estimate.
Lawn mowing, weeding, edging & waste removal included from just £60 per visit. Fortnightly or monthly, with automatic rebooking.
See the Package & Prices →